Abstract
For a spatially Friedmann-Lema\^{\i}tre-Robertson-Walker cosmology, we propose a multi-scalar field gravitational model. Specifically, we consider a two-scalar field cosmological model in which the kinetic components of the scalar fields establish a two-dimensional sphere of Lorentzian signature. For our Chiral-Quintom model we choose a mixed potential term $V( \phi ,\psi) =V_{0}e^{\lambda\phi}+U_{0}e^{\kappa\phi}\psi^{\frac{1}{\sigma}}$ and we investigate the asymptotic limits of the cosmological parameters. This model for $U_{0}=0$, provides a generalization of the hyperbolic inflation where the equation of the state parameter can cross the phantom divide line. When $U_{0}\neq0$ we observe that this cosmological model exhibits asymptotic solutions that encompass accelerated universes, big rip singularities, and dust-like solutions. Hence, this multi-scalar field model it can be regarded as as a dark energy unify model which describes a variety of asymptotic cosmological scenarios.
